Validity and Reliability of Two Reachable Workspace Volume Protocols in Able-Bodied and Stroke Subjects
To assess the validity and reliability of two approaches to measuring Reachable Workspace Volume (RWV) in able-bodied individuals and subjects who have hemiparesis due to stroke.
